Transaction 677667ed533630d593fe7f8910ffbb603416bcef43c1cf739206b8a84da9dad2
1 Input
2 Outputs
- 677667ed533630d593fe7f8910ffbb603416bcef43c1cf739206b8a84da9dad2:0
- 677667ed533630d593fe7f8910ffbb603416bcef43c1cf739206b8a84da9dad2:1
value 10105135
address 15RTofjNPmeWmsbFLT3tgTvj5sLxNEzojR
value 278933865
address 13M5fwkMuFT7t3VY6Rm5tmZwm3kATUDmJo